Output 00162c399e6f96e35aaf9f1742d04b1bd923eea88aaa5ab3766e5233eed4ea8a:0

value
1337080000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b754eca425de985604f02da000914ed447a05809 OP_EQUAL
address
3JQPKJExBZZLZ7Sqnmg6mhhLTmajQiAM9d
transaction
00162c399e6f96e35aaf9f1742d04b1bd923eea88aaa5ab3766e5233eed4ea8a
spent
true